    Break-Even Occupancy Is the Number That Tells You How Much Room a Deal Has

Break-even occupancy is the single number that tells you how much a deal can lose before it stops paying its own bills. It is the occupancy rate at which effective gross income exactly covers operating expenses and debt service, the moment a property crosses from operating deficit to operating surplus. Every deal has one, and the gap between it and current occupancy is the cushion. The thesis is this: underwriters obsess over the return metrics that describe the upside and under-weight the one metric that measures the floor. Break-even occupancy is that floor, and it is where deals fail.

What is break-even occupancy in commercial real estate?

Break-even occupancy is the occupancy rate at which a property's effective gross income exactly covers its operating expenses and debt service. It is the dividing line between an operating deficit and an operating surplus. At break-even the property makes zero cash flow after paying its bills and its loan; one point above it, the property is in the black; one point below, it is bleeding.

The measure answers a question return metrics cannot. Cap rate, cash-on-cash return, and IRR all describe how a deal performs when things go as planned. Break-even occupancy describes how far the plan can slip before the deal cannot fund itself. It converts an abstract fear, a soft leasing market, into a concrete threshold: the exact occupancy below which the owner is writing checks to keep the property alive.

The related idea is economic occupancy versus physical occupancy. Break-even is usually expressed against potential gross income, so a unit that is physically leased but not paying, or paying a concession-reduced rent, does not count the way a full-rate paying tenant does. This is why a building can be physically full and still be underwater: physical occupancy and the economic occupancy that truly services the debt are not the same number.

How is break-even occupancy calculated?

Break-even occupancy is calculated by dividing the sum of operating expenses and annual debt service by potential gross income. The formula is (operating expenses + annual debt service) / potential gross income, expressed as a percentage. The result is the share of the building that must be leased at market rent to cover every operating cost and every dollar of debt service.

The calculation is deliberately simple, which is part of its value: it needs only three inputs, all of which appear in a standard underwriting model. Consider a stabilized property with the following figures over one year.

At 75 percent leased, this property collects exactly enough to cover its expenses and its loan. The break-even occupancy ratio is 75 percent. This mirrors the worked example published by Commercial Real Estate Loans, where a property with $6,000 in monthly operating expenses and $9,000 in monthly debt service against $20,000 in potential income breaks even at 75 percent.

The number only becomes useful when you set it against current occupancy. If this building is 92 percent leased, it has 17 points of cushion: occupancy could fall from 92 to 75 before the property stops covering its obligations. That 17-point buffer is the real output of the exercise. The break-even occupancy is the floor; the cushion is the answer.

Why does break-even occupancy matter more than lenders let on?

Break-even occupancy matters because it is the clearest single measure of how much stress a deal can absorb before it fails to pay its loan. Return metrics describe the reward; break-even occupancy describes the risk. It tells an owner exactly how far occupancy can fall, or how much rent can soften, before the property moves from surplus to deficit and the owner starts funding the shortfall out of pocket.

Lenders use it as a screening tool, and their thresholds are instructive. In most cases lenders prefer a break-even occupancy of 85 percent or lower before underwriting a loan, and most break-even ratios fall in the 60 to 80 percent range, per Commercial Real Estate Loans and FNRP. A deal that breaks even at 90 percent has almost no room: a single large tenant departure or a modest leasing slowdown can tip it into deficit. A deal that breaks even at 65 percent can weather a serious downturn and keep paying its debt.

Here is the expert-voice line worth keeping: break-even occupancy is the only underwriting number that tells you what happens when your assumptions are wrong. This is why it belongs next to debt service coverage ratio and debt yield rather than buried below them. DSCR tells you how comfortably income covers debt at your projected occupancy. Break-even occupancy tells you at what occupancy that coverage disappears entirely. They measure the same risk from opposite ends, and the second one is the one that fails quietly, because a deal underwritten to a thin cushion looks fine right up until the market softens.

How does leverage change break-even occupancy?

Leverage raises break-even occupancy because debt service is the largest and least flexible line in the calculation. Operating expenses can be trimmed and rents can sometimes be pushed, but debt service is fixed by the loan. Every additional dollar of debt service lifts the numerator, and a higher numerator means a higher occupancy is required to stay level.

The effect is direct and worth seeing side by side. Take the same property, $1,200,000 in potential income and $420,000 in operating expenses, financed two ways.

The property did not change. The rent roll did not change. Only the debt changed, and the cushion collapsed from 27 points to 2. The aggressively financed version breaks even at 90 percent occupancy, which means it needs to stay nearly full to survive, in a world where tenants leave and markets turn. This is the mechanism behind so many distressed deals: the asset was fine and the leverage was not. When bridge loans reset to higher rates, break-even occupancy is the number that moves against the borrower, often faster than the rent roll can respond.

The lesson for underwriting is to treat break-even occupancy as a leverage governor. Before signing to a debt level, compute the occupancy the deal must hold to cover it, then ask whether the market can plausibly deliver that occupancy through a downturn. If the honest answer is uncertain, the deal is not over-valued, it is over-levered, and break-even occupancy is the number that says so first.

Frequently Asked Questions

What is a good break-even occupancy ratio?

A good break-even occupancy ratio is generally 85 percent or lower, with most ratios falling between 60 and 80 percent, per Commercial Real Estate Loans and FNRP. The lower the ratio, the more cushion a deal has before it stops covering expenses and debt. A break-even above 90 percent leaves almost no room for vacancy or rent softness.

What is the difference between break-even occupancy and DSCR?

Break-even occupancy is the occupancy at which income covers all expenses and debt service, while debt service coverage ratio measures how comfortably income covers debt at the projected occupancy. DSCR describes the coverage today; break-even occupancy describes the occupancy at which that coverage reaches zero. They measure the same risk from opposite directions.

Does break-even occupancy use physical or economic occupancy?

Break-even occupancy is calculated against potential gross income, so it effectively measures economic occupancy, the share of full-rate income the property collects. A property can be physically full but sit below its economic break-even if tenants are on concessions, in free-rent periods, or not paying. Physical occupancy alone can overstate how safe a deal is.

Conclusion

Break-even occupancy is the floor beneath every deal, and the distance from that floor to current occupancy is the truest measure of how much room the deal has. Return metrics compete to describe the upside, but only break-even occupancy names the point of failure, the occupancy at which income can no longer cover the property's obligations and the owner starts funding the gap. It is simple to compute, hard to argue with, and it exposes over-leverage faster than any other number in the model, because debt service is the line that pushes it up. For the underwriter, the discipline is to compute break-even occupancy on every deal, set it against a defensible view of the market, and read the cushion as the real margin of safety. A deal with a wide cushion can be wrong and survive. A deal with a thin one has to be right, and the market rarely cooperates.
